Sierra Nevada installs 1MWh Tesla Powerpack

Looking to curb hefty demand charges associated with beer brewing, Sierra Nevada Brewing Co. has reportedly installed a 1 MWh Tesla Powerback battery system at its Chico, Calif., brewery.

Schneider Electric acquires Renewable Choice Energy

Schneider Electric, perhaps most commonly known to commercial and industrial energy users for its energy management services, on Jan. 18 announced its acquisition of Renewable Choice Energy.

FirstEnergy offers C&I demand response programs

FirstEnergy's Pennsylvania utility subsidiaries Met-Ed, Penn Power and West Penn Power have launched a new demand response program for commercial and industrial customers.

Solar expected to save university $2M on energy

Brandeis University has partnered with a number service providers to install a 1.27 MW rooftop solar array that is expected to save the Massachusetts-based institution up to $2 million on its energy costs over 20 years.

Unilever nabs biogas contract to power 5 UK sites

About year after outlining a goal to become carbon positive by 2030, Unilever recently signed a contract to use biogas for the heating needs of five of its sites in the U.K. and Ireland.

Ohio C&I groups neutral on energy efficiency deal

Two commercial and industrial company organizations, alongside Kroger, have agreed not to oppose a new settlement over FirstEnergy's revised energy efficiency plan for its Ohio utilities, though tensions between the company and the Ohio Manufacturers Association appear to remain.
